Verificarea functionarii phpMyAdmin si crearea unei baze de date.
In pagina de logare a phpMyAdmin introduci:
Username = phpmyadmin
Password = [parola pe care ai introdus-o la instalarea MySQL]
Aceste informatii iti permit sa intri si sa explorezi teritoriul phPMyAdmin dar iti interzic sa creezi o baza de date. Ca sa poti face acest lucru esential, te deloghezi si apoi te (re)loghezi cu datele:
Username = root
Password = [parola pe care ai introdus-o la instalare]
Dupa ce ai intrat in phpMyAdmin ca user “root” vei observa ca in partea de sus ti-a aparut rubrica “Privileges” deci si posibilitatea de a crea sau administra o baza de date. Pentru testare creezi o baza de date, cu un nume oarecare, ales de tine.
Sa verificam daca ea exista si in linia de comanda. Pentru asta deschizi Terminalul si scrii comanda:
mysql
Iti va aparea prompterul mysql ( mysql > ). Verifici ce baze de date ai aici cu comanda:
mysql> show databases;
Iti vor fi afisate doar doua baze de date (information_schema si test) create in timpul procesului de instalare dar fara cea facuta de tine din phpMyAdmin. Daca aici vei incerca sa creezi o noua baza de date iti va aparea mesajul:
“Acces denied for user ‘@’localhost’ to database ….”
Pentru a crea baze de date din linia de comanda mysql sau pentru a verifica existenta celor realizate prin intermediul interfatei phpMyAdmin trebuie sa te loghezi ca root in mysql (‘root’ este unul dintre utilizatorii pe care ii gasesti cautand in phpMyAdmin la privilegii. Spre exemplu ‘root’ poate fi, in cazul meu, duke2007. Important este sa aiba toate privilegiile setate in phpMyAdmin.). Comanda data in Terminal este:
$ mysql -u root –p
(unde p este parola).
Intoduci parola pe care ai creat-o la instalarea MySQL dupa care iti apare promterul mysql. Abea acuma daca dai comanda show databases, iti vor aparea toate bazele de date, inclusiv cele create de tine in phpMyAdmin.
[mai mult...]